Technology Project & Program Manager

Work from home Full-time role Hiring

Wolters Kluwer is seeking a Technology Project & Program Manager to enhance customer satisfaction with their Nursing Education digital products. This role involves managing customer relationships, coordinating with Product Management, and ensuring the effective implementation of digital solutions for key accounts.

Responsibilities

  • Developing a deep understanding of Nursing Education customers and their needs, particularly their day-to-day interactions with our digital products/solutions
  • Coordinating with Product Management on customer interactions to ensure a shared, thorough understanding of customer needs and how they align to short- and long-term strategic goals
  • Delivering clear, empathetic, and professional communication tailored to each key account, ensuring complex issues are explained effectively
  • Tracking and reporting on customer satisfaction metrics at key partnership accounts
  • Developing best product implementation strategies with for key customers, ensuring timely delivery and alignment with business objectives, including coordination with Digital Implementation Specialist and Integration Nurse team members for seamless onboarding to our products/platforms through structured planning, relationship management, stakeholder coordination, and proactive risk management
  • Bringing excellent organizational skills and a laser-focus on customer service/insights to translate what customers have reported/requested into actionable/prioritized work for Agile/Scrum teams
  • Owning the product development lifecycle/schedule by working with various Agile/Scrum teams to ensure that prioritized items are consumed/deployed in support of customer needs on the assigned products/platforms
  • Being the “glue” in the product team who acts as a product’s “subject matter expert” for coordinating the investigation and resolution of customer issues across cross-functional internal teams (including, but not limited to, Product Management, Technology, Content, Sales, Sales Enablement, and Customer Success/Support)
  • Performs other duties as assigned by supervisor

Skills

  • College degree (BA/BS) or equivalent experience required
  • At least 1-year experience in customer service/support, with exposure to digital product development (particularly with Agile/Scrum teams) or equivalent experience in working on products/solutions for educational/academic markets
  • Superior communication and relationship management skills, including ability to facilitate customer communications (internal and external) and triage/troubleshoot customer escalations
  • Demonstrated ability to remain professional and solution-oriented when managing time-sensitive or emotionally charged customer interactions, with a history of turning challenging situations into positive outcomes
  • Strong project management skills, including ability to develop schedules, oversee work-in-progress, and implement risk mitigation strategies for efficient/effective solutions
  • Ability to prioritize and act as a structured thinker who is able to see 'the wood from the trees'
  • Demonstrated experience coordinating cross-functional teams to reach/exceed goals
  • Experience in implementing best practice/standards in support of customer issues
  • General knowledge of the Nursing Education market
  • Experience with understanding Technology opportunities, constraints, and choices, and ability to articulate associated risks (and possible mitigation plans)
  • Familiarity with Agile/Scrum principles and practices for Product Owners
  • Exposure to digital products/solutions in the educational space (including testing/assessment products)
  • Exposure to backlog software (e.g., Jira, VSO, Trello, Wrike) and communication applications (Slack, MS Teams, Salesforce, etc.)

Company Overview

  • Wolters Kluwer is an information services company specializing in software solutions and services for the healthcare and legal sectors. It was founded in 1836, and is headquartered in Alphen Aan Den Rijn, Zuid-Holland, NLD, with a workforce of 10001+ employees. Its website is http://www.wolterskluwer.com.
